Table of Contents
Reverse shells are a powerful tool used by cybersecurity professionals and malicious actors alike to gain remote access to a compromised system. On thecyberuniverse.com, understanding how reverse shells function is crucial for both defenders and attackers in the realm of post-exploitation activities.
What Is a Reverse Shell?
A reverse shell is a type of network communication where the target machine initiates a connection back to the attacker’s machine. Unlike traditional shells where the attacker connects directly to the victim, reverse shells flip the connection direction, making it easier to bypass firewalls and NAT restrictions.
How Reverse Shells Are Used in Post-Exploitation
Once an attacker gains initial access to a system, they often use reverse shells to maintain persistent control. This allows them to execute commands, extract data, or escalate privileges without further detection. On thecyberuniverse.com, understanding this process highlights the importance of securing systems against such post-exploitation techniques.
Common Methods to Establish a Reverse Shell
- Netcat: A versatile networking utility that can create reverse shells with simple commands.
- Metasploit: A popular exploitation framework that automates reverse shell payloads.
- Custom Scripts: Using languages like Python or Bash to craft tailored reverse shell scripts.
Security Implications and Defense Strategies
Detecting reverse shells is challenging because they often mimic legitimate network traffic. However, implementing strong firewall rules, monitoring outbound connections, and using intrusion detection systems can help identify suspicious activity. Regularly updating software and educating users also reduces the risk of initial compromise.
Best Practices for Prevention
- Restrict outbound network traffic to trusted destinations.
- Monitor network logs for unusual outbound connections.
- Use endpoint security solutions to detect malicious scripts.
- Conduct regular security audits and vulnerability assessments.
Understanding how reverse shells operate is essential for cybersecurity professionals aiming to defend against post-exploitation threats. By staying vigilant and employing robust security measures, organizations can better protect their systems from malicious reverse shell activities on thecyberuniverse.com and beyond.